Marco Wittmann wins the end of the grid

Marco Wittmann (BMW M4 DTM) left the back of the grid for an amazing victory at the Misano circuit. Wittmann, who had completed only one lap in qualifying after the BMW had a failed engine, ranked 18th on the grid.
Witmann made the bet to stop at the end of the first lap, which left him with 38 laps to manage his tires in a circuit of high speed and high wear.
Driven by an initial safety period that lasted three laps when Joel Eriksson (BMW M4 DTM) went off track at Turn 7.
He entered the top 10 in the first 13 laps and came ahead when race leader Rene Rast (Audi RS5 DTM) and the chase group made their stops mandatory.
After overcoming Ferdinand Habsburg (Aston Martin Vantage DTM) Rast was still tried to get to Wittmann, but failed, thus stamping second place in the first race.
Loic Duval (Audi RS5 DTM) completed the podium after passing through Habsburg.
MotoGP star Andrea Dovizioso (Audi RS5 DTM) impressed by finishing 12th in his DTM debut, seven seconds behind Brazilian rider Pietro Fittipaldi (Audi RS5 DTM) in 11th.
Dovizioso managed to keep ahead of the Aston Martins of Daniel Juncadella, Habsburg and Jake Dennis. Paul Di Resta's other Aston Martin was unable to finish the race. David Pacheco, de Portugal
